Cajun justice / James Patterson and Tucker Axum.

Patterson, James, 1947- (author.). Axum, Tucker, (author.).

Summary:

The Louisiana bayou is a unique place to grow up, and it gave Cain Lemaire all the grit and fire he needs to excel at his job. As a Secret Service agent protecting the president, he's living his dream. Until a single night explodes into a scandal that costs him his post. Now he's head of security for a very successful and important CEO. On the surface, it's a step down for Cain. But what seems to be a simple job leads him into a tangled web of corruption, greed, and extortion. Without any backup, Cain is on his own as he races to find justice the only way a born and raised Cajun can.
